drm_hwcomposer: Use clang thread-safety analysis in VSyncWorker

See https://clang.llvm.org/docs/ThreadSafetyAnalysis.html for details.
Define thread annotation macros according to the example provided in the
documentation, and use these to annotate VSyncWorker members that can be
accessed from multiple threads.

Thread safety analysis does not yet work with std::unique_lock, so
disable the warnings when it is used.
